diff --git a/textproc/p5-BibTeX-Parser/Makefile b/textproc/p5-BibTeX-Parser/Makefile index 32a08239f3e1..b61a676e591a 100644 --- a/textproc/p5-BibTeX-Parser/Makefile +++ b/textproc/p5-BibTeX-Parser/Makefile @@ -1,25 +1,25 @@ PORTNAME= BibTeX-Parser -PORTVERSION= 1.05 +PORTVERSION= 1.92 CATEGORIES= textproc perl5 MASTER_SITES= CPAN MASTER_SITE_SUBDIR= CPAN:BORISV PKGNAMEPREFIX= p5- MAINTAINER= perl@FreeBSD.org COMMENT= Pure perl BibTeX parser WWW= https://metacpan.org/release/BibTeX-Parser LICENSE= ART10 GPLv1+ LICENSE_COMB= dual LICENSE_FILE= ${WRKSRC}/LICENSE BUILD_DEPENDS= ${RUN_DEPENDS} RUN_DEPENDS= p5-IO-String>=0:devel/p5-IO-String \ p5-LaTeX-ToUnicode>=0.11:textproc/p5-LaTeX-ToUnicode USES= perl5 USE_PERL5= configure NO_ARCH= yes .include diff --git a/textproc/p5-BibTeX-Parser/distinfo b/textproc/p5-BibTeX-Parser/distinfo index 8120ac4f3aca..05a48bf36b99 100644 --- a/textproc/p5-BibTeX-Parser/distinfo +++ b/textproc/p5-BibTeX-Parser/distinfo @@ -1,3 +1,3 @@ -TIMESTAMP = 1725380314 -SHA256 (BibTeX-Parser-1.05.tar.gz) = aeccaac35b16f27102c414219c07c3dcb2ef0e3d78d82d13f6a98b1f00d4c16f -SIZE (BibTeX-Parser-1.05.tar.gz) = 27975 +TIMESTAMP = 1752262879 +SHA256 (BibTeX-Parser-1.92.tar.gz) = 5995391d232d75c846456eaf23c385d156bf4c0f98aa6ac7a21de4575a324763 +SIZE (BibTeX-Parser-1.92.tar.gz) = 28819 diff --git a/textproc/p5-BibTeX-Parser/files/patch-lib_BibTeX_Parser_Author.pm b/textproc/p5-BibTeX-Parser/files/patch-lib_BibTeX_Parser_Author.pm new file mode 100644 index 000000000000..0051d3abf59e --- /dev/null +++ b/textproc/p5-BibTeX-Parser/files/patch-lib_BibTeX_Parser_Author.pm @@ -0,0 +1,11 @@ +--- lib/BibTeX/Parser/Author.pm.orig 2025-07-11 19:47:50 UTC ++++ lib/BibTeX/Parser/Author.pm +@@ -5,7 +5,7 @@ use strict; + + use warnings; + use strict; +-use BibTeX::Parser qw (_split_braced_string); ++use BibTeX::Parser; + + use overload + '""' => \&to_string; diff --git a/textproc/p5-BibTeX-Parser/files/patch-lib_BibTeX_Parser_Entry.pm b/textproc/p5-BibTeX-Parser/files/patch-lib_BibTeX_Parser_Entry.pm new file mode 100644 index 000000000000..6da048ae52a8 --- /dev/null +++ b/textproc/p5-BibTeX-Parser/files/patch-lib_BibTeX_Parser_Entry.pm @@ -0,0 +1,11 @@ +--- lib/BibTeX/Parser/Entry.pm.orig 2025-07-11 19:47:56 UTC ++++ lib/BibTeX/Parser/Entry.pm +@@ -7,7 +7,7 @@ use BibTeX::Parser::Author; + use strict; + + use BibTeX::Parser::Author; +-use BibTeX::Parser qw (_split_braced_string); ++use BibTeX::Parser; + + sub new { + my ($class, $type, $key, $parse_ok, $fieldsref) = @_;